People of south Kashmir left at mercy of forces: Mirwaiz

Srinagar: Hurriyat Conference led by Mirwaiz Umar Farooq on Thursday said that the people of south Kashmir have been left at the mercy of government forces.
Paying rich tributes to LeT commander Ayob Lelhari, who according to police was killed in brief encounter at Pulwama on Wednesday, a spokesman of the Hurriyat Conference (M) said that people of Kashmir are “sacrificing for a larger cause.”
He said the genuine demands of a ‘nation’ cannot be suppressed for long and “nor suppression as tool can be used to keep a nation under slavery.”
The spokesman said that non-resolution of Kashmir issue continues to be a biggest threat for entire region and stressed need for finding a lasting solution in consonance with the wishes and aspiration of the people of Jammu and Kashmir.
“Instead of running away, there is a need to accept realities and find ways for lasting solution to Kashmir issue in accordance with the wishes and aspirations of the people of Jammu and Kashmir,” he added.
